Like before the first Test of the ongoing Test series between the hosts New Zealand and the visitors India, the Board of Control for Cricket in India (BCCI) has once again revealed the pitch before the Christchurch Test.
The Christchurch Test will be the second and final game of this two-match Test series between New Zealand and India. As a host, New Zealand has a regular tendency to set up the lively green pitches for Test cricket, and we have experienced it in this ongoing Test series.
Ahead of the Wellington Test, which was the opening game of this series, the BCCI opened up that pitch. It was the green track where the hosts dominated over the Indian cricketers. India scored only 165 runs in the first innings after losing the toss, while the hosts replied with 348 runs in their first innings.
The visiting side scored only 191 runs in their second innings, and the Blackcaps won that match by ten wickets after chasing the nine runs target in the fourth innings without losing any wicket.
New Zealand pacer Tim Southee won the Player of the Match award in that game as he took nine wickets. While the right-arm pacer took four wickets (4/49) in the first innings, he claimed a five-wicket haul (5/61) in the third innings of that match. Also, the debutant Kyle Jamieson (4/39 & 0/45) and the left-arm pacer Trent Boult (1/57 & 4/39) shined with the ball in that Test.

As New Zealand are leading this series by the 1-0 margin, the final Test will be the must-win game for the visitors to save this Test series.
The no.1-ranked Test side India are on top of the points table in the 2019-21 ICC World Test Championship with 360 points. Meanwhile, the fourth-ranked Test team New Zealand are in the fifth position in the points table of this Test Championship with 120 points.
